What Is a Urine Drug Screen?

A urine drug test is instrumental in analyzing urine samples for the presence of drugs and their by-products. Favored in work environments and regulated initiatives, it's valued for being non-threatening, economical, and capable of identifying a wide array of drugs over an effective detection period.

  • The integrity of the process is upheld by stringent chain-of-custody protocols, particularly in regulated environments.
  • It identifies both the unchanged drugs and their processed forms expelled through urine.
  • This testing highlights past drug encounters within the detection timeframe, rather than indicating immediate intoxication.

How It Works

Collection

  • In Savoy, TX, participants provide a sample in a secure container under either observed or unobserved conditions, depending on the program's guidelines.

  • Validation checks on the specimen might involve assessments of creatinine levels, specific gravity, and pH to ensure sample integrity.

Testing Methodology

Interpreting Results

  • Urine samples initially undergo an immunoassay screen, providing a rapid and cost-efficient evaluation method.
  • Positive or borderline results warrant confirmatory testing using advanced techniques like GC/MS or LC/MS/MS for accurate verification.
  • Cutoff levels, noted in nanograms per milliliter (ng/mL), are pivotal in determining if a test outcome is positive or negative.

Detection Windows

The detection capability of a urine test, as practiced in Savoy, TX, can vary depending on several factors including the type of substance, usage frequency, individual metabolism, hydration level, body composition, and test sensitivity. Most substances are typically traceable for 1 to 3 days, though some like cannabinoids may be detectable over more extended periods for habitual users.

Critical Considerations for Regulated (e.g., DOT) Programs

  • Adherence to federal mandates and employing certified laboratories is crucial.
  • Utilizing qualified collectors trained under stringent chain-of-custody protocols is essential.
  • Integrity testing of specimens to prevent tampering or adulteration is mandatory.
  • In cases where required, results must be examined by certified Medical Review Officers (MRO).
  • Clear documentation, appropriate records maintenance, and defined follow-up actions post-positive results are necessary components.

Benefits and Limitations

Benefits

  • In Savoy, TX, the widespread acceptance and cost efficiency of urine drug tests provide broad drug coverage.
  • The detection window is well-suited for ongoing workplace monitoring in Savoy, TX.

Limitations

  • Does not measure real-time intoxication levels.
  • Without secondary confirmation, there is risk of false positives or negatives.
  • Recent usage close to the test period might not be captured.

What Is a Hair Drug Screen?

In Savoy, TX, hair drug screening examines a small hair sample to discover drugs and their metabolites that have moved through the bloodstream and are stored in the hair shaft. Owing to slow hair growth, this method provides an extended detection window, making it ideal for identifying persistent or ongoing drug use.

  • Typically involves trimming 100–120 strands near the scalp, roughly 1.5 inches long.
  • Offers a detection period of approximately 90 days, dependent on hair growth length.
  • Evaluates a spectrum of drugs such as amphetamines, opioids, cocaine, marijuana, and PCP.

How It Works

Collection

  • Under chain-of-custody, a qualified collector trims a small hair sample, typically from the crown, characterized by efficient documentation processes in Savoy, TX.
  • This sample is then securely sealed, comprehensively labeled, and transported to a certified testing facility.
  • If scalp hair is insufficient, collectors might resort to alternate body hair collection sites.

Testing Methodology

  • A meticulous process of washing and preparing samples removes any external contamination prior to analysis.
  • An initial screen uses immunoassay techniques to identify drug classes.
  • Positive findings are confirmed through high-precision tests like GC/MS or LC/MS/MS.
  • Cutoff levels, indicated in nanograms per milligram (ng/mg), follow SAMHSA and laboratory standards.

Interpreting Results

  • Negative: Tests reveal no drug or metabolite presence above the laboratory's established cutoff.
  • Positive: Drug/metabolite presence confirmed by secondary testing.
  • Inconclusive/Rejected: Insufficient or compromised samples necessitate recollection.

Detection Windows

Hair analysis, utilized in Savoy, TX, offers the longest detection period among all drug testing methodologies. A standard sample of 1.5 inches generally reflects around 90 days of potential drug activity. Longer samples can stretch this window further, contingent upon growth rates (roughly 0.5 inches per month). Unlike testing methods involving urine or oral fluids, hair analysis does not account for very recent drug use (within the past 7–10 days).

Important Considerations for Regulated and Non-Regulated Testing

  • Despite DOT regulations not mandating hair testing currently, ongoing evaluations by the Department of Transportation and HHS continue to review the possibility of adopting such guidelines.
  • While not officially DOT-endorsed, hair testing offers a reliable, long-term detection option for non-DOT programs.
  • Only trained and qualified professionals should handle the collection process, adhering firmly to the documented chain-of-custody procedures.
  • Certification under SAMHSA or CAP/CLIA accreditation ensures laboratory precision and reliability.

Benefits

  • The method provides an extended detection window, capturing up to 90 days or more of drug exposure.
  • Hair samples are exceedingly difficult to adulterate or swap, in stark contrast to urine samples.
  • It effectively charts a pattern of persistent or recurrent drug use.
  • This method of sample collection is prompt, non-intrusive, and does not necessitate restroom facilities.
